Submarine mountain ranges at the bottom of the ocean are called oceanic ridges or mid-ocean ridges. These are underwater mountain ranges that form along plate boundaries where tectonic plates are diverging or moving apart.
A ridge is a geological feature that features a continuous elevational crest for some distance. If the ridge is under the ocean or sea, then it is called a submarine ridge.
Mid-ocean ridges are underwater mountain chains where tectonic plates move apart, allowing magma to rise up and form new crust, often accompanied by volcanic activity. Seamounts are submarine volcanoes that are formed by lava rising from the ocean floor. Both mid-ocean ridges and seamounts are related to volcanic activity as they involve the release of molten rock (magma) onto the ocean floor.
